The nation's top specialized organizations, the IITs, have asked open area endeavors (PSUs) to finish enrollment of designing graduates before the confirmation procedure for MTech courses is finished, a move went for halting understudies leaving their reviews halfway.
The ask for was made at a meeting of IIT executives and human asset advancement (HRD) service authorities with agents of the PSUs in Mumbai not long ago, sources said on Friday.
In the event that the demand is paid attention to, it will help all the more building graduates get affirmation in the MTech programs at the Indian Institute of Technology (IITs).
Around 25% MTech situates in the IITs more often than not fall empty as understudies leave the program halfway, fundamentally to join PSUs, IIT authorities said.
Admission to the MTech courses is for the most part finished by July 15.
The PSUs have guaranteed to bring up the matter with the administration. The state-run endeavors select 1,500 understudies each year from the IITs, for the most part by October.
"This is a decent stride and it will help in tending to the issue of opening emerging after understudies quit the course in the wake of landing positions. Various seats go empty and we can't offer it to different understudies. In the event that PSUs can limit their enlistment procedure by mid-July it will be great," said V Ramgopal Rao, chief, IIT Delhi.
In the last scholastic session, out of 8,000-odd understudies who selected for MTech at the IITs, 2,000 remaining in the wake of landing positions. 1,500 of them landed positions in PSUs, for example, ONGC, GAIL and SAIL, among others. The staying 500 selected private division organizations that typically total their grounds arrangement in the fourth year of BTech.
The nation's 23 IITs have an expected 72,000 understudies. Around 14,000 MTech understudies are enlisted in the organizations every year.
Admissions to the MTech program happen through the Graduate Aptitude Test in Engineering (GATE), the score for which is additionally utilized by PSUs for enlistment.
"IITs, for example, Delhi, Bombay and Madras are especially hit by the halfway departure as their understudies normally improve score in the GATE," an authority said.
The issue of abandonment was additionally examined in a meeting of the IIT board led by HRD serve Prakash Javadekar in August.
"A ton of time, cash and vitality are put resources into the M Tech programs. IITs are head organizations, and there is a long shortlist for getting into them. On the off chance that understudies leave halfway, the seats go empty," said a senior authority on the state of secrecy.
At the Mumbai meeting, held at IIT Bombay, it was likewise talked about that a typical affirmation entry (CAP) could be presented. The CAP will have a few components including a 'typical time window' so understudies chose for MTech and PSUs could pick their alternatives on a similar stage and it would get conveyed to both the gatherings.
This will help understudies to pick between occupations at the PSUs and seeking after further review, leaving the empty seats to others in the line.
